Using the exponential dichotomies, the transversality theory, and the generalized Melnikov vectors, the author finds conditions sufficient for the persistence and the transversality of a singular orbit, with high degeneracy, disposed on a heteroclinic or a homoclinic manifold under a perturbation. The obtained results extend, include, and improve in part corresponding results of \textit{S. Wiggins} [Global bifurcations and chaos -- analytical methods, Springer-Verlag, New York (1988; Zbl 0661.58001)] for the case of completely integrable Hamiltonian system and results of \textit{K. J. Palmer} [J. Differ. Equations 55, 225-256 (1984; Zbl 0539.58028)] and of \textit{F. Battelli} and \textit{C. Lazzarri} [J. Differ. Equations 86, 342-366 (1990; Zbl 0713.34055)] for the case of nonautonomous perturbations when a singular orbit has less degeneracy than that considered in the paper.
